The legislation aims to modernize technology systems within federal agencies responsible for regulating banks and credit unions, enhancing their capacity for effective supervision and oversight. The FUTURES Act will enhance the ability of regulatory agencies to conduct thorough supervision and ensure the safety and soundness of the financial system. The legislation will address the critical need for modernization by requiring: Comprehensive Technology Assessments ... Advanced Reporting Requirements ...
Modernize federal financial regulators' technology systems and require regular assessments and reporting on those systems.

"The modernization of the regulatory technology our American financial systems rely on is essential. The FUTURES Act will help Congress better understand the red tape keeping our regulators in the past while our financial institutions race into the future."
Stutzman and Foster introduced the FUTURES Act to modernize technology systems within federal agencies responsible for regulating banks and credit unions, with assessments and recurring reporting requirements.
